ABSTRACT
Introduction:
The efficacy and efficiency of early treatment of skeletal Class III patients with facemask therapy are well-documented; however, very few cases for adolescents or adults were reported.
Objective:
The aim of this case report was to demonstrate skeletal and dental correction of a post-pubertal-growth-spurt patient whose malocclusion consisted of a skeletal Class III with slight transverse deficiency, a high mandibular plane angle, and a retrusive maxillary complex.
Case report:
A 13-year-5-months old Hispanic female was diagnosed as a retrognathic maxilla and mandible, a high mandibular plane angle, open bite pattern, a bilateral Angle Class I molar relationship with an anterior crossbite on the maxillary lateral incisors. A TAD-supported Haas rapid palatal expander was utilized for maxillary protraction combined with a facemask, vertical control, and maxillary molar distalization with fixed appliance.
Results:
The total treatment time was 26 months. An improved facial profile with maxillary lip support and more prominent cheeks was established. Adequate vertical control prevented a change in the mandibular plane angle even though facemask treatment can increase the vertical dimension. After the 18-month retention, excellent stability of the treatment results was shown.
Conclusion:
With skeletal anchorage and facemask treatment, orthodontists have the ability of expanding and protracting the maxilla without tipping maxillary molars buccally and without the risk of unfavorable periodontal consequences. A TAD-supported Haas rapid palatal expander allowed to control the vertical dimension and distalize molars, while minimizing undesired consequences.
